#0c44f1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0c44f1 is composed of 4.7% red, 26.7%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95% cyan, 71.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 225.3 degrees, a saturation of 90.5% and a lightness of 49.6%. #0c44f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#1888ff with #0000e3.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

#0c44f1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#0c44f1 has RGB values of R:12, G:68,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 804081.

Shades and Tints of #0c44f1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010511 is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0c44f1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777b86 is the less saturated color, while #023ffb is the most saturated one.
